Lot #820a - Whimsical Coot Decoy with knot in its neck signed George "Coot" Garton (1923-2002). Lot #820a (Sale Order 81 of 100) He was the National Champion Carver in 1972, 1973 & 1974 in Babylon, Long Island, NY and World Champion Carver at the Ward Foundation in Salisbury, MD, for several years. He competed nationally in California, Michigan, Illinois and Virginia and won the Miles Hancock Gold Cup in Chincoteague Island, VA. He was a Waterfowl Festival Hall of Fame Recipient for the year 2000 in Easton, MD. (From the Estate of Morton Kramer)
